Output 30a5814124f2b430efcdeaae2cd04e526955696327a7fb494e9a46338ce9db87:1

value
3235302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c3e7a6bbf3d9764b64a97ade0d721f1e8359b7c OP_EQUAL
address
3D1xZPj3EQzD8DZ6XiEnBaTF6hjXBKx7mq
transaction
30a5814124f2b430efcdeaae2cd04e526955696327a7fb494e9a46338ce9db87
confirmations
411590
spent
true